Stuffed Pasta Shells

Prep Time: 20 minutes
Cook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 50 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Calories: 350kcal

Ingredients

  • 20 large pasta shells
  • 1 cup ricotta cheese
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 egg
  • 2 cups marinara sauce
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Cook the pasta shells according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ine ricotta, mozzarella, Parmesan, egg,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  • Fill each pasta shell with the cheese mixture using a spoon or piping bag.
  • Spread 1 cup of marinara sauce on the bottom of a baking dish.
  • Arrange the stuffed shells in the dish, open side up.
  • Pour the remaining marinara sauce over the shells.
  • Cover with aluminum foil and bake for 20 minutes.
  • Remove the foil and bake for an additional 10 minutes until the cheese is bubbly.
  • Garnish with fresh parsley before serving.
